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
817022 59453381717 240752263 2890590069 97824
747836 01
747836 01
1328 590804 02029
All about undefined
Interested in learning more?
747836 01
1328 590804 02029
See more
20926161 77926 36470494119
26 88508327 73016
See more
2882960 0510
61729944168 22661 017032 493
See more